SmartPLS 4 Full Version: Analytical Report SmartPLS 4 represents a significant technological leap from its predecessor, integrating advanced modeling techniques beyond traditional Partial Least Squares (PLS-SEM). It is a comprehensive software package for structural equation modeling (SEM) that now includes Covariance-Based SEM (CB-SEM), PROCESS-style analysis, and standard regression modeling. Key Features and Enhancements New Statistical Methods:

CB-SEM: For the first time, users can perform covariance-based SEM within SmartPLS, yielding results identical to software like AMOS or Mplus.

PROCESS Analysis: Enables complex mediation and moderation models, including bootstrapping for conditional direct and indirect effects.

Regression Models: Includes standard multiple regression with diagnostic reports.

Necessary Condition Analysis (NCA): Integrated to identify essential factors for an outcome. User Interface & Performance:

Redesigned GUI: A modernized, intuitive interface that supports faster model building with alignment lines and improved customization.

The SmartPLS 4 Full Version is widely regarded by researchers and academics as a premier tool for Partial Least Squares Structural Equation Modeling (PLS-SEM), known primarily for its user-friendly graphical interface and speed. Key Highlights

Dual SEM Capabilities: Unlike previous versions, SmartPLS 4 now supports both PLS-SEM (variance-based) and CB-SEM (covariance-based), making it a more versatile competitor to software like AMOS.

Performance & Speed: The full version is optimized for high-performance computing, allowing for significantly faster bootstrapping and calculations than version 3.

If you are publishing in peer-reviewed journals, reviewers will expect you to report advanced metrics like SRMR (Standardized Root Mean Square Residual), HTMT (Heterotrait-Monotrait ratio), and PLSpredict. The full version ensures your methodology section contains no gaps.

SmartPLS offers a free version (SmartPLS 4 Free) with a limitation of 100 cases and 8 constructs. This is enough for teaching basic concepts or practicing simple path models. However, it is not sufficient for real research.

If you try to conduct a real study with 250 respondents, the free version will reject the dataset. If you need to run a complex moderated mediation model with 10 constructs, you will hit the limit. The SmartPLS 4 Full Version is the only way to produce publication-grade rigor.
